Lister les fichiers d'un dossier [Résolu]

Messages postés
2
Date d'inscription
jeudi 10 novembre 2005
Dernière intervention
22 juillet 2006
- 22 juil. 2006 à 03:00 - Dernière réponse :
Messages postés
6
Date d'inscription
mardi 31 août 2004
Dernière intervention
23 septembre 2006
- 24 août 2006 à 18:51
Bonjour, je vous écris car je suis débutant en Python et j'aimerais réaliser un petit programme pour m'entrainer à la base et aux fichiers...J'ai malheureusement pas trouvé ce que je cherchais et c'est pour ça qu'j'me permet d'vous poser cette question..
.
En fait j'voudrais savoir coment faire pour lister tous les fichiers d'un dossier donné; les noms ainsi obtenus seront stockés dans une liste avec ListFich.append(Nom)
En récapitulatif  Je veux faire une fonction que va stocker dans une liste tous les noms de fichiers contenu dans le répertoire.
J'sais pas si j'suis suffisament clair, en tout cas si quelqu'une peux m'aider ça serait vraiment gentil...
Merci d'avance...
Killroy988
Afficher la suite 

Votre réponse

2 réponses

Meilleure réponse
Messages postés
2
Date d'inscription
jeudi 10 novembre 2005
Dernière intervention
22 juillet 2006
- 22 juil. 2006 à 03:34
3
Merci
J'ai trouvé la solution en fait, j'suis dsl, j'la met au cas où :

import glob
for nomfich in glob.glob(r'*.txt'):
       print nomfich   

Si jamais quelqu'un peut juste expliquer à quoi sert le r' entre parenthèse, mais sinon c'est cool...

Merci killroy988 3

Avec quelques mots c'est encore mieux Ajouter un commentaire

Codes Sources a aidé 88 internautes ce mois-ci

Commenter la réponse de killroy988
Messages postés
6
Date d'inscription
mardi 31 août 2004
Dernière intervention
23 septembre 2006
- 24 août 2006 à 18:51
0
Merci
c'est bizarre ton histoire de r'...
sinon la syntaxe xorrecte c'est :
import glob

for file in glob.glob("dossieralister/*.jpg"):
print file

Voila et bon apprentissage du python
Commenter la réponse de TyFFoul

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.